An Episcopal Church diocese based in Fresno, California voted to
leave the Episcopal Church over its increasingly pro-gay stance and is joining up with the Iglesia Anglicana del Cono Sur de las Americas (Anglican Province of the Southern Cone of the Americas), a much more homophobic church, based in Buenos Aires, also affiliated with the worldwide Anglican Communion.
Although Iglesia Anglicana del Cono Sur de las Americas covers a lot of territory (Argentina, Bolivia, Chile, Paraguay, Peru and Uruguay) it's actually pretty tiny, with just 22,000 members spread across those six countries (which have a total population of over 100 million people). But they've been recruiting American parishes that want out of the Episcopal Church in the US because of disagreements about homosexuality.
